




已阅读5页,还剩10页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
辽宁工业大学Oracle数据库课程设计报告学生出勤系统姓氏:XXXXX类别:计算SJ08-1类别学号:完成日期:2009-12-29讲师:XXXX辽宁工业大学软件学院列表1学生考勤管理系统背景分析32分析学生出勤管理系统的要求32.1用户要求说明32.2.1学生用户要求说明32.2.2教师用户要求说明42.2.3课堂教师用户要求说明42.2.4部门领导用户要求说明42.2.5说明学校领导用户要求42.2.6系统管理员用户要求说明42.3功能要求说明52.4系统功能分区52.4.1休假系统模块52.4.2考勤系统模块52.4.3后台管理管理53学生考勤系统E-R模型64数据预设计75数据库表逻辑结构设计86数据库表空间和表设计106.1,设计表格空间106.2,创建表116.3、创建其他数据库对象147经验158参考文献15设计Oracle数据库课程学生出席系统Oracle实现1学生考勤管理系统背景分析大学校园信息化逐渐完善,有效利用网络、数据库等技术提高工作和管理的效率。现在以学生和学生为对象的成绩查询系统、教务管理系统、入学就业系统、BBS、校园网站等主要大学陆续出现,给全校学生的学习、生活、管理、办公提供了便利。因此,学生考勤管理系统可以进一步加强大学学风建设,维持正常的教学秩序,为学生创造良好的学习环境。目前,大学生出席管理以林科教授的身份出席,记录学生的上课情况,对于时间较长的休假,必须提交休假申请,得到班主任、系领导的批准,才能生效。这个模式暴露了当前大学经营中不可避免的弊端:1、学生假期不方便;2、学生假期对任课教师不透明;3、学生没有自己学期全体出席的全部统计信息;班主任很难看到本班学生整个学期的出席情况;5、系主任、学校领导不容易掌握学生的课堂出席情况。因此,一个好的学生出席管理系统可以在一定程度上解决这种弊端,本系统主要是为当前大学生在线休假及学生出席管理而设计的信息系统。该系统适用于学生、林业教师、班主任、家长、学校校长、系统管理员等6类用户。2学生考勤管理系统要求分析2.1用户要求说明用户是系统的最终用户,在分析的基础上,应简要概括学生、班主任、教职员、教职员、学校校长、系统管理员6名用户等6种类型系统的要求,总结如下:2.2.1说明学生用户要求学生对这个系统的主要要求是确认在线休学和在校期间所有的出席信息。要求在线休假:在学生休假前的过程中,学生可以随时确认休假详细进度。查看出席信息要求:学生可以查看在校期间所有学期的出席详细信息,如Oracle database management and applications中的整个学期休假、缺勤次数等。其他要求:查看本人所属学科、年级、专业、班级、学号、名字、性别等基本信息,修改个人用户密码。2.2.2说明讲师使用者需求对林和教师系统的主要要求是管理教科学生的出席信息,检查教科学生的出席信息。管理学生出席要求:随着时间的变化,自动列出尚未在线公布的学生出席信息,系统根据学生休假系统自动确定学生出席最终结果。查看学生出席信息要求:查看教过的班级学生整个学期的出席情况。其他要求:修改本人基本信息和个人用户密码。2.2.3课堂教师用户要求说明班主任对本系统的主要要求是批准本学期学生的网上假期,审核本学期学生所有课程出席信息。批准学生休假要求:本学期申请网上休假后,自动班主任有等待批准的休假信息,班主任对休学申请信息请接受学生休假批准。查看学生出席信息要求:查看本班级整个学期课程的出席统计和详细信息。其他要求:查看本班学生基本信息、修改个人用户密码等。2.2.4说明部门领导用户要求本系领导系统的主要要求是批准本系学生3天以上的休息日,并审查本系学生的上课出席信息。批准休假要求:学生申请3天以上的休假,根据班主任的批准,自动进入系统的学科组长提交休假批准。查看本科学生出席信息要求:输入查询条件,系统将根据查询条件列出本科学生相关课程出席信息。其他要求:审查本系的基本信息,修改个人用户密码等。2.2.5解释学校领导用户要求学校领导层对系统的主要要求是查看全校学生出席信息。查看出席信息要求:输入查询条件后,系统将根据查询条件列出与本校学生相关的出席信息。其他要求:查看有关全校的基本信息,将个人用户密码修改为信件等。2.2.6说明系统管理员使用者需求系统管理员拥有最高级别的系统权限,负责系统所需的所有数据的动态同步更新和维护。针对每个用户设计的系统的基本功能要求如下:1、管理学校各系、年级、专业、课程的添加、删除、修订等。2、管理各学期各班的课程准备、指定班主任和任课老师。3、管理系统中的所有用户。4、全校课程日程管理。5、经营系统休假,出席信息。2.3功能要求说明根据每位用户的要求,系统必须具备三大功能:休假系统、考勤管理系统和后台管理系统。休假系统功能要求:通过班主任和学科负责人批准休假信息。休假的最长时间不能超过一个月,除非特殊情况。要求考勤管理功能:林和教师通过考勤管理系统公开学生的出勤信息。休假系统要在班主任的帮助下完成,出席管理系统才能通过休假系统、课程时间表分配完成。但是,每个年级的课程时间表都有变化,班主任的安排也有变化,学生也有变化,必须要求后台管理系统根据系统要求动态正确的系统数据更新。2.4系统功能部门该系统根据系统用户的要求,分为休假系统、考勤系统、后台管理模块三个主要功能模块。学生、林和教师、班主任、家长、学校领导、系统管理员。2.4.1休假系统模块该模块的功能是在线休假的实现和管理,主要由学生、班主任和学科领导用户三类组成,学生可以通过该功能模块在线休假,查看休假记录信息。班主任在线批准学生的假期,查看假期记录信息。系主任在线批准学生长期休假,查阅假期记录信息。2.4.2考勤系统模块本模块的功能是学生出席信息统计的实现、查看和管理,适用于六大用户中的所有用户。学生们在网上查看所有年级的出勤信息。林和教师在线管理学生出席信息。班主任、学科领导、学校领导正在查看各种范围的学生出席信息。2.4.3后台管理管理此模块的功能允许同步更新和维护整个系统数据,仅包括系统管理员用户。系统管理员动态管理学生信息、日程、年级日程等信息是整个系统实施的基础。3学生考勤系统E-R模型n1n1nmn1n1m1nnn1教师上课学生大学领导大学职业课程假的开业出席属于属于讲课招聘班主任管理申请休假学号名字城堡上课职业学科编号名字编号专业名称所属大学编号名字城堡所属部门学科课程编号学科课程名称课程属性编号名字编号名字城堡所属部门职称编号名字城堡所属专业所属大学班主任编号学号.原因4数据预设计名称:管理员信息说明:每个管理员的特定信息定义:管理员信息=编号名称姓氏角色口令名称:关于大学领导说明:关于每个大学领导的具体信息定义:大学领导信息=编号、名字、姓氏、职称所属大学名称:学科信息说明:每所大学的特定信息定义:部门信息=编号部门名称名称:专业信息说明:每个管理员的特定信息定义:专业信息=编号名称所属部门名称:学科课程信息说明:有关每个课程的具体信息定义:课程体系信息=课程体系编号课程体系名称课程体系属性姓名:教师信息说明:有关每位教师的具体信息定义:教师信息=编号名字姓氏所属部门名称:关于类说明:有关每个类的特定信息定义:班级信息=编号班级名称班级教师姓名:关于班主任说明:每位班主任的具体信息定义:班主任信息=号码、名字、性别、所属大学所属专业名称:学生信息说明:每个学生的具体信息定义:学生信息=学号名性别专业课名称:假消息说明:每个邀请的特定信息定义:假期代码类代码学生编号学生休假开始时间结束时间非工作日申请非工作日申请非工作日批准状态班主任批准时间学科领导批准状态学科领导代码学科领导批准时间5数据库表逻辑结构设计(1)系统管理员表admin字段名数据类型可以空吗关键点参考注释Admin_noChar(5)否主键管理员编号Admin_nameChar(10)否管理员姓名Admin_sexChar(2)否城堡Admin_titleChar(20)否职称Admin_passwordVarchar2(20)否登录密码(2)学生表student字段名数据类型可以空吗关键点参考注释Stu_noChar(10)否主键学生学号Stu_nameVarchar(30)否学生姓名Stu_sexChar(2)否城堡Stu_classChar(13)否外来索引键所属类别Stu_majorChar(30)否外来索引键所属专业Stu_facultyChar(40)否外来索引键所属大学(3)本科生表faculty字段名数据类型可以空吗关键点参考注释Faculty_id号码否主键学科编号Faculty_nameChar(20)否本科生的姓名(4)专业手表major字段名数据类型可以空吗关键点参考注释Major_id号码否主键专业编号Major_nameChar(20)否专业名称Major_faculty号码否外来索引键所属部门(5)教师时钟助手字段名数据类型可以空吗关键点参考注释Tea_noChar(10)否主键林和教师编号Tea_nameChar(20)否林和教师的名字Tea_sexChar(2)否城堡Tea_faculty号码否外来索引键所属大学(6)班主任表classteacher字段名数据类型可以空吗关键点参考注释Classtea_noChar(5)否主键林和教师编号Classtea_nameChar(20)否林和教师的名字Classtea_sexChar(2)否城堡Classtea_major号码否外来索引键所属专业Classtea_faculty号码否外来索引键所属大学(7)医院领导表格collegeleader字段名数据类型可以空吗关键点参考注释Collegeleader_noChar(5)否主键大学领导编号Collegeleader_nameChar(20)否大学领导名称Collegeleader_sexChar(2)否城堡Collegeleader_faculty号码否外来索引键所属大学标题Char(20)否职称(8)学校领导表schoolleader字段名数据类型可以空吗关键点参考注释Schoolleader_noChar(5)否主键学校领导编号Schoolleader_nameChar(20)否学校领导层的名字Schoolleader_sexChar(2)否城堡DeptChar(20)否所属部门标题Char(25)否职称(9)学生出席记录表kaoqin_record字段名数据类型可以空吗关键点参考注释Kaoqin_idChar(13)否主键上课出勤编号Sk_timeDatetime否上课时间Stu_numberChar(10)否外来索引键学生学号Stu_statusChar(
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 中国五香牛肉干香料行业市场发展前景及发展趋势与投资战略研究报告(2024-2030)
- 化学老师工作方案总结模板
- 铁路知识培训课件图片
- 临床痔疮防治科普
- 2021-2026年中国冷冻海产品市场发展前景预测及投资战略咨询报告
- 小学卫生工作总结
- 24-境外财务管理办法
- 2025年中国纯棉气纺纱行业市场发展前景及发展趋势与投资战略研究报告
- 2024年中国碳酸锶行业调查报告
- 临床监察员面试题及答案2025版
- 动作经济原则手边化POU改善
- 中学历史学科的核心素养-教师发展中心课件
- 【基于杜邦分析法的爱美客公司盈利能力研究】14000字
- 酒旅餐饮商家直播间通用话术大全10-46-16
- 店铺装修标准
- 后疫情时代技工院校学生健康安全状况调查报告
- 地铁接触网直流融冰的研究与应用
- 九招致胜课件完整版
- 2014年欧洲儿童急性胃肠炎诊治指南
- 销售管培生培养方案
- GB/T 1972-2005碟形弹簧
评论
0/150
提交评论